The Sanskrit text of the Padma-samhita: an ancient Vaishnava Agama canon of literature, belonging to the Pancaratra tradition.

Verse 4.8.222

काश्मीरजेन मांस्या च तमालेन मुरेण च ।
मूलेन पर्वतोत्थेन सुरवर्णीरजःकणैः ॥ 222 ॥

kāśmīrajena māṃsyā ca tamālena mureṇa ca |
mūlena parvatotthena suravarṇīrajaḥkaṇaiḥ || 222 ||
